About This Item

(New York): (Praeger Publishers), 1974. First edition. Near fine.. First paperback printing (simultaneous with the hardcover) of this classic and groundbreaking work on early NYC graffiti writers. Documenting some of the earliest New York graffiti artists (like the legendary Taki 183), FAITH captures the writers just before the Wild Style generation. While largely anthropological in its approach, Kurlandky and Naar's photography clearly paved the way for Martha Cooper and Henry Chalfant's more more intimate work in SUBWAY ART a decade later. With an essay by Norman Mailer, from which the book gets its title, a nice copy of a foundational work. 15.75'' x 10.5''. Original color pictorial wraps. About Brian Cassidy Bookseller at Type Punch Matrix

Brian Cassidy Bookseller is the counterculture department of Type Punch Matrix, a rare book firm founded in 2019 by Rebecca Romney and Brian Cassidy. BCB @ TPM specializes in the avant garde in all its various guises, including: The Beats; artists' books; poetry; small journals and magazines (especially those associated with the Mimeo Revolution); modern and contemprary art; photography; music; archives and appraisals; as well as vernacular, folk, and outsider books of all kinds.
